<h2 style="font-weight: bold; margin: 12px 0;">The Power of Humor in Communication</h2>

Humor is a potent tool in communication. It can break the ice, ease tension, and foster a sense of camaraderie. In the context of marketing and advertising, humor can make a brand or a message more memorable. It can make an advertisement stand out from the crowd, capturing the audience's attention and making them more likely to remember the brand or the product being advertised.

<h2 style="font-weight: bold; margin: 12px 0;">The Role of Humor in Advertising</h2>

In advertising, humor can serve multiple purposes. It can be used to create a positive association with a brand or a product, making it more appealing to consumers. It can also be used to make a message more memorable, increasing the likelihood of brand recall. Furthermore, humor can make an advertisement more entertaining, increasing its chances of being shared and going viral.

<h2 style="font-weight: bold; margin: 12px 0;">The Effectiveness of Humor in Marketing</h2>

The effectiveness of humor in marketing is well-documented. Numerous studies have shown that humorous advertisements are more likely to be remembered than non-humorous ones. They are also more likely to be shared, increasing their reach and impact. Moreover, consumers tend to have a positive attitude towards brands that use humor in their advertising, which can lead to increased brand loyalty and repeat purchases.

<h2 style="font-weight: bold; margin: 12px 0;">The Art of Crafting Humorous Content</h2>

Crafting humorous content is an art. It requires a deep understanding of the audience and their sense of humor. It also requires creativity and wit. The humor must be relevant and appropriate for the brand and the product. It must also be subtle and not forced. The best humorous content is the one that makes the audience laugh while also delivering a clear and compelling message.
